New Cedi Notes Were My Project Work - Designer

A graphic designer has revealed that the new Ghana cedi notes were his school project work.

A graphic designer has revealed that the purported new Ghana cedi notes that flooded social media over the weekend were just his school project work.

Suggestions over the weekend indicated that the Bank of Ghana was set to release new currency notes in GH¢30, GH¢100 and GH¢200 denominations but the Central Bank on Monday denied the reports describing the notes as fake.

Holison Adiku, who studied graphic and web design at IPMC, an IT training institution in Ghana says the art works were his school project and nothing more has told ghanabusinessnews.com in an interview that the art works were just his project work.

According to Ghanabusinessnews.com, Adiku who now works as a professional photographer that he posted the notes which he designed in 2012 on his business page on Thursday.

“Last Thursday, I did a ‘Throw Back Thursday’, since people now know me as a photographer and no more a graphic designer and posted the works with the following hashtags: #Tbt #Ipmc #Project #work #2011.”

Adiku added: “I even posted them on my business page”.
